Referral Factory gives you a few options to control how you send emails to your users. In this help guide, we will show you how to verify your own domain for email sending. This will allow you to send emails to your customers on behalf of your business with your chosen outbound email address, using our email server.
Verifying your email domain with Referral Factory helps reduce the likelihood of your emails being marked as spam while maintaining consistent branding across all your email communications. This process also protects your domain from unauthorized use and significantly improves your overall email deliverability rates, ensuring your messages reach their intended recipients.
What You Need
→ Access and the correct email permissions for your Referral Factory account
→ Access to your DNS records through your domain provider
→ Administrative permissions to modify DNS settings
→ Your domain's email address that you want to use for sending
Step 1: Connect Your Domain In Referral Factory
→ Login to your Referral Factory account and head to the Settings tab.
→ Click on the Emails And Domains page.
→ Click on the “Connect Your Domain” button and enter your domain.
→ Click Save.
→ You will then see a pop-up with your DNS records. Keep this popup open.
Step 2: Access Your DNS Settings
→ In a different tab or window, log into your domain provider's dashboard (e.g., Cloudflare, GoDaddy, etc.)
→ Navigate to your domain's DNS settings section
→ Ensure you have permissions to add new DNS records
Step 3: Add Required DNS Records
→ Copy the DNS records from Referral Factory and add them to your domain provider. These records will validate that you own this domain so that our email provider can generate the corresponding SPF and DKIM for secure and verified sending.
Please ensure that these DNS records remain present at all times.
Here is an example of the DNS records from Referral Factory:
You'll need to add several types of records to your DNS configuration:
1. **TXT Records** (2 required)
- Add the first TXT record with the provided name and value
- Add the second TXT record with the specified value
- These records help verify domain ownership
2. **CNAME Record** (1 required)
- Add the CNAME record exactly as specified
- ❗️ Important: If using Cloudflare, ensure the CNAME record is set to DNS-only mode (not proxied)
3. **MX Records** (2 required)
- Add both MX records as specified in the verification screen
- These records handle email routing
Step 4: Verify Your Configuration
→ Go back to the Referral Factory tab or window and underneath the popup with the DNS records, click the “Verify” button.
If your domain has been correctly verified you will see a success message and your domain in green with a green tick.
Step 5: Configure Your Outbound Email Address
Once you have verified your domain for sending emails, you can add an outbound email address which will be the email address that the emails you send comes from. For example: info@your-domain.com.
📌 **Remember:** Domain verification is a one-time process, but you may need to update your records if you change email service providers or modify your domain settings.
